Figure 2. Cuff preparation with various sizes of angio-catheter and rib-back surgical blade #11.

The size of the angio-catheter chosen for the cuff is determined by the cuff size guide (Table 1) that takes into account the rat’s body weight and whether the cuff is for the pulmonary artery (PA), bronchus (Br), or pulmonary vein (PV). The angio-catheters (A) 20 G, (B) 18 G, (C) 16 G, (D) 14 G, or (E) 12 G are cut with a (F) rib-back surgical blade #11 as described in the protocol, and stored in saline until needed. (G) The cuff body length is 2 mm and a 1 mm X 1 mm tab (width x height) is left at the top of the cuff body for handling of the cuff body.
